Shane was not the right girl for Jenny, in fact she was not the perfect partner for her at all. The only girl whom Shane truly and really loved is Molly and what they have in common is they have a genuine fondness and affection for each other, but the only problem is Molly's mother, Phyllis Kroll played on every part of Shane's insecurity and her harsh and cruel words on Shane telling her that she's not good enough for her daughter and this lead Shane to flirt with another woman in front of Molly causing their break up. Although Molly was hurt, she handled the situation gracefully telling Shane that she deserved compassion. Molly learned about the cause of their break up and had to deal and confront with her mother, and in Season 6 Episode 1 when Molly was in a conversation with Jenny, she stated that her mother Phyllis Kroll was a raging ***** she won't let her do anything like that to the woman she truly and really loved.
